Output 5d55572bb4cdbd128fc4addbf61d6758015522d7902361d720c2ae21821d29cf:0

value
2025263
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8eada65f9e4e193769c12aa9f05656fb44802398 OP_EQUAL
address
3EhRuByRoXxEh2D1rz8hy4BvAKoAZgK1Pa
transaction
5d55572bb4cdbd128fc4addbf61d6758015522d7902361d720c2ae21821d29cf
confirmations
489602
spent
true